Transaction 7ddbe5edf569d229a0e785d0dad5e4d834612aa170a56747e8c79e7df5c4ef67
1 Input
1 Output
-
7ddbe5edf569d229a0e785d0dad5e4d834612aa170a56747e8c79e7df5c4ef67:0
- value
- 17707320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e95b23634de08b7b74a72ab8b392949c6169e6f8 OP_EQUAL
- address
- 3NxtYdpw6ym872pK26mYahJr82vDmnULPg